A charitable organization specializing in neuro rehabilitation is seeking a Rehabilitation Support Worker to lead a team, provide vocational support, and maintain care standards. Located in Slinfold, the role offers a competitive salary of up to £15.21 per hour, plus a £1 location allowance.
Successful applicants will possess qualifications in health care support and have experience in a care environment. The organization promotes inclusivity and is a Disability Confident Employer, ensuring opportunities for all candidates.
